INCISION |
DESCRIPTION |
INDICATION |
INSTRUMENTS |
---|---|---|---|
EXTERNAL BEVEL |
Performed in the coronal direction |
Gingivectomy; clinical crown augmentation; gingivoplasty; gingival growth |
Kirkland gingivectomy knife; Orbangingivectomy knife; blades 11D; blades 15; 360 degrees, Laser gingivectomy |
INTERNAL BEVEL (reverse or inverted bevel) |
Performed in the apical direction, made on the crestof the gingivalmargin, or 0.5 to 2.0 mm away from the margin |
Excisional procedures for new insertion; modified Widman flap; clinical crown augmentation; gingival augmentation |
Blades 11,12 or 12B, 15 or 15C |
